Fifth St Cafe Corporation at 155 Fifth Street in SoMa has successfully passed its health reinspection, demonstrating exceptional food safety standards that ensure customers can dine with complete confidence. The December 1st reinspection revealed a spotless operation where all previously identified violations had been completely resolved, showcasing the establishment's unwavering commitment to health and safety excellence.
Food Safety Achievements
Inspector Katherine Tuazon's comprehensive evaluation during this inspection found that the cafe had addressed every concern from the previous visit. Most notably, the facility now maintains proper hot holding temperatures consistently above 135 degrees Fahrenheit, a critical food safety requirement that protects customers from foodborne illness. The establishment has also implemented meticulous temperature logging systems for both reheating and receiving procedures, demonstrating a professional approach to food safety management that exceeds basic compliance requirements. The cafe's transformation since its previous inspection in November represents a remarkable commitment to operational excellence. Where the November routine inspection had identified concerns including expired food safety manager certification and improper hot holding temperatures of delivered soup at 125°F, the facility has now achieved complete compliance across all areas of operation.Professional Management Excellence
